Secret witnesses have emerged in the case against the former Minister of Sports of Dagestan
Secret witnesses have emerged during the investigation of the criminal case against the former head of Kizilyurt and former Minister of Sports and Physical Culture of Dagestan Magomed Magomedov. He was initially accused of embezzlement or misappropriation committed by an organized group, as well as on an especially large scale (Part 4 of Article 160 of the Criminal Code).
 
Magomed Magomedov was the head of the Ministry of Sports of Dagestan from 2012 to 2021, after which he became the mayor of Kizilyurt. On October 3, 2023, he was detained by FSB special forces.
 
Investigators from the Main Investigative Directorate of the Investigative Committee of the Russian Federation charged Magomedov with embezzlement on an especially large scale. Later, he was also charged with aiding terrorism, murder of two or more persons committed by a group of persons by prior conspiracy or an organized group, and illegal arms trafficking committed by an organized group.
 
In addition to Magomedov, the head of the Dagestan Ministry of Sports department, Khalitbeg Makhachev, was also detained. Both were escorted to Moscow, and their homes and workplaces were searched. Jewelry, several dozen cans of caviar, and illegally stored firearms were found in Magomedov's home.

Armenian Prime Minister Does Not Rule Out International Court Over Railway Dispute with Russia

Armenian Prime Minister Nikol Pashinyan has said Yerevan does not rule out taking its dispute with Russia over the management of the South Caucasus Railway to an international court if the issue cannot be resolved through negotiations. At the same time, he stressed that the Armenian authorities hope to settle the matter through talks.

Fuel Crisis Reaches Abkhazia as Long Queues Form at Petrol Stations

Abkhazia is facing a sharp deterioration in its fuel supply, with long queues forming at major petrol stations in Sukhumi and other towns. Some filling stations have introduced a limit of 20 litres of petrol per vehicle. The de facto authorities acknowledge supply disruptions but insist they are temporary.
